11-Year-Old Struck and Killed by a Truck in Palo Alto Identified As Paul Lafargue


An eleven-year-old middle school pupil killed last week Friday after being struck by a flatbed truck near the intersection of El Camino Real and California Avenue, in Palo Alto, California, has been identified.

The young boy’s identity was disclosed on Wednesday, March 11, by the Santa Clara County Coroner’s office as Paul Lafarge, a student of Greene Middle School, Palo Alto, CA.

The fatal incident took place along the interchange on El Camino. Officers investigating the scene of the accident determined that the 11-year-old was riding a bicycle, traveling east on California Avenue, towards El Camino Real, keeping to the sidewalk all the while.

Just as he approached the interchange, a flatbed truck, moving in the same direction, attempted a right turn to join the southbound traffic on El Camino. The motorist collided with the child, knocking him off the road.

The impact of the crash caused the middle schooler’s death instantly, as confirmed by the County’s police department.

Following the fatal incident, the parents of the victim have set out on a campaign to create awareness on the importance of abiding by traffic safety rules.

Their quest has been backed by friends and other locals who have contributed with awareness posters as well as other traffic signposts to help prevent future accidents. An online fundraising page was also created to support the cause, with a goal of $10000.

The tragic incident remains under investigation by the County Coroner’s Office.
